It was just a few weeks ago that photos of Rick Ross and Dr. Dre in the studio surfaced via Twitter, thus sparking interest on what exactly the two were cooking up. Well, during an interview with MTV News, the Bawse confirmed that the pair was indeed working together on two of the year's long-awaited albums.

"We making some things happen, man—we just gonna see where the pieces fall," Ross replied after being asked by MTV News' Sway Calloway if he and the Good Doctor were working on God Forgives, I Don't and Detox. "Most definitely, my brother" revealed the Bawse about appearing on Dre's oft-delayed Detox. Though he remained mum on the results of their collaboration, Ross did leave room for anticipation for the upcoming records stating, "We most definitely putting in major work."

This comes after the MMG Bawse was presented with a $100,000 Hublot watch by the Good Doctor himself while at his 36th star-studded birthday celebration at Club Amnesia in Miami a few weeks back, which garnered appearances by Diddy, Wiz Khalifa, Wale, Meek Mill, and more in attendance.

This weekend, DJ Khaled told XXLMag.com that Rozay would be releasing not one, but two solo albums this year.
